1、 A-A-5244b 9999974 0364229 812 1 METRIC 1 A-A- 5 2 446 March 10, 1994 SUPERSEDING MIL-S-62502 (AT) 15 December 1987 COMMERCIAL ITEM DESCRIPTION SHEET MOLDING COMPOUND: LOW SHRINKAGE (METRIC) The General Services Administration has authorized the use of this commercial item description (CID) as a rep

2、lacement for MIL-S-62502(AT) which is canceled. ABSTRACT This CID covers requirements for a high strength, low shrinkage, sheet molding compound (SMC) and molded plastic parts yade therefrom. The low shrinkage property imparts dimensional stability to the molded parts. Items made from this material

3、are primarily used for nonappearance, high strength body panels that are not painted. SALIENT CHARACTERISTICS a. Materials. The SMC material covered by this CID shall posses high strength, low shrinkage characteristics and shall be reinforced with 32.5 + 2.5 percent (%) by weight of glass fiber rovi

4、ngs chopped into lengths not less-than 23 millimeters (mm). The SMC material shall be formulated with appropriate types and amounts of additives, such as, calcium carbonate filler, zinc stearate mold release, catalyst, thickener, and pigment, as required to meet the salient characteristics of this C

5、ID. The use of recovered material made in compliance with regulatory requirements is acceptable provided all the requirements of this CID are met (see Note d). b. Design and construction. 13、nvironmental requirements. (a) Dimensional stability. The SMC molded parts shall maintain their dimensions and tolerances, as specified in the AED, before and after exposure to 150C for 90 minutes. Also, the parts shall not blister or show any other deleterious effects after exposure. 2 Provided by
